If you’ve ever wondered why your hair feels like straw despite investing in high-end conditioner, or why your skin stays dry no matter how much moisturizer you slather on, the culprit might be lurking in your pipes. Hard water—that mineral-heavy H2O flowing through an estimated 85% of American homes—could be sabotaging your efforts.
